Here’s one simple detail that can make a big difference: take a walkthrough video of your home for insurance purposes.
It might not feel important right now but if you ever have to make an insurance claim because of fire, theft, or water damage, having a record of your belongings can save you a lot of time and stress.
All it takes is your phone and a few minutes. Walk through your home room by room and record everything. Open closets, show what’s inside drawers, and capture furniture, electronics, and anything of value. You don’t need it to be perfect, just make sure it’s thorough.
It also helps to talk while you’re recording. Mention brand names, when you bought items, or anything that might help identify them later. These small details can make the claims process much smoother.
Once you’re done, store the video somewhere safe. Upload it to the cloud, email it to yourself, or keep a copy somewhere outside your home. That way you can still access it if anything happens to your phone or computer.
It’s a quick and easy task but it’s one of those things that can make a difficult situation a lot easier to handle.
